The GX20006 is a 89-inch long, 1/2-inch wide lawn mower drive belt designed to transfer power from the engine pulley to the transmission or deck drive system on select John Deere lawn tractors. It’s a direct replacement for OEM belt number GX20006, commonly used on late-model Deere L and LA series garden tractors.
Fitment & Compatibility
Before buying, verify your mower’s model and deck size. This belt fits John Deere models including LA130, L118, D140, LA115, L110, D110, L120, LA120, LA125, L111, and L130—but only with 42-inch or 48-inch cutting decks (check your deck’s stamped model number). Measure your old belt’s length (end-to-end, not looped) and width; it must match 89” x 1/2”. OEM part number GX20006 is the direct cross-reference. If your tractor uses a different OEM number (e.g., GX20007 or M155103), this belt will not fit. Also confirm your deck’s spindle configuration—some 42” decks require a different belt for mulching or bagging setups.
Key Things to Know
- Quality: This is an aftermarket belt, not OEM John Deere. Expect slightly less durability than genuine Deere belts, especially under heavy loads or frequent use. The 3.9 rating is based on only 3 reviews, so long-term reliability is unproven.
- Installation: Moderate difficulty. You’ll need to remove the mower deck, release the belt tensioner (spring-loaded), and route the belt around pulleys per your deck diagram. A belt tension tool or a second person helps.
- Common gotchas: The belt may run slightly tight or loose on some decks—check tension after installation. If your old belt broke, inspect pulleys for damage or debris before installing the new one. Also, this belt is not for zero-turn mowers or older Deere models (e.g., LX series).
- Measurement check: Always measure your old belt’s length and width before ordering. Even a 1/4” difference in width can cause slipping or damage.
